Protective Goggles FAQ
Are the goggles adjustable? Will they fit different head sizes (kids and adults)?
Yes. The strap adjusts, and the same pair suits most children and adults. If you wear glasses, try the goggles over your frames before you start a build.
What protection do these goggles give?
They are designed to shield your eyes from solder splashes and from component legs flying off when you trim them, which is what usually goes wrong on a build. No certified safety-standard rating is on file for them, so if you need eye protection certified to a specific standard — EN 166 in the EU or ANSI Z87.1 in the US, which some schools and workplaces require — use goggles carrying that mark.
When should I wear these goggles while building CircuitMess kits?
Wear them whenever you are soldering or trimming component legs. The build guide for your kit sets out those steps.
